Grant to Abbey People CIO (360G-CambsCF-A553472)
to purchase and loan 10 tablets and internet devices (which will then be donated to local schools or the community hub) to families who do not have access to the internet so that children can access school work and to purchase non-perishable food items to be distributed through the existing Food Hub

Recipient Org: Description | Abbey People aims to make Abbey a better place to live, develop community cohesion, and support the most at-risk in this deprived area through targeted community projects, provision of general support such as a community fridge, supporting access to education and employment and developing a culture of volunteering in the community. It does this through partnership work, running and facilitating activities and events, networking the key stakeholders in the community and responding to identified needs within the local community. |
